The Vice President of Airport Ground Handling Services and Operations is responsible for leading and executing strategies that ensure operational excellence, customer satisfaction, and commercial success across all ground handling functions. This executive role is central to aligning operational delivery with evolving airline and airport partner needs, integrating tech advancements, and upholding the brand identity and commercial objectives of the organisation.

The Vice President will oversee the development of high-performing teams, drive continuous improvement and innovation, and identify new business opportunities both locally and internationally. As a key decision-maker, the role demands strong leadership, deep industry insight, and a proactive approach to stakeholder management and strategic partnerships.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ide strategic leadership and direction for all airport ground handling operations.
  • Establish and implement long-term visions, goals, and business strategies.
  • Direct initiatives to enhance customer experience and optimise operational profitability.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with senior executives across airline, airport, and regulatory bodies.
  • Forge international partnerships and represent the organisation.
  • Identify new business opportunities and assist with developing proposals to support commercial growth.
  • Lead organisational capability development, succession planning, and talent engagement.
  • Act as a mentor and coach, fostering leadership and professional development across teams.
  • Align human resource strategies with evolving operational and business requirements.
  • Plan and enforce robust workplace safety and aviation security programmes.
  • Ensure compliance with national and international aviation regulations and standards.
  • Promote an inclusive culture that values diversity and collaboration across global stakeholders.
  • Champion a culture of innovation, continuous improvement, and service excellence.

Key Competencies:

  • Visionary leadership and strategic thinking
  • Strong commercial and operational acumen
  • Exceptional stakeholder engagement and influence
  • Deep knowledge of airline and airport operations, regulations, and global trends
  • Proven track record in business development and performance optimisation
  • Skilled in crisis management and operational risk mitigation
  • Commitment to safety, security, and service integrity
